
在Excel中调整滚动条的方法有多种,包括调整工作表的大小、修改滚动区域、以及使用VBA代码等方法。以下是详细步骤:
调整工作表大小、修改滚动区域、使用VBA代码是调整Excel中滚动条的主要方法。 其中,调整工作表大小可以在一定程度上影响滚动条的范围,而修改滚动区域则能更精准地控制滚动条的活动范围。使用VBA代码是一个更加灵活和强大的方法,适用于需要对滚动条进行复杂调整的情况。
一、调整工作表大小
-
调整列宽和行高
调整工作表中列的宽度和行的高度可以直接影响滚动条的大小。例如,如果某些列或行特别宽或高,滚动条会变得更长或更短。- 选择需要调整的列或行。
- 右键点击选择的区域,然后选择“列宽”或“行高”。
- 输入新的宽度或高度值,点击“确定”。
-
隐藏不必要的行和列
隐藏不必要的行和列可以减少滚动条的长度,使滚动更加方便。- 选择需要隐藏的行或列。
- 右键点击选择的区域,然后选择“隐藏”。
二、修改滚动区域
-
设置滚动区域
设置滚动区域可以让用户只能在指定的范围内滚动。可以通过以下步骤来设置滚动区域:- 打开Excel文件。
- 按下
Alt + F11打开VBA编辑器。 - 在VBA编辑器中,找到当前工作表的代码窗口。
- 输入以下代码来设置滚动区域:
Sub SetScrollArea()Worksheets("Sheet1").ScrollArea = "A1:D10"
End Sub
- 运行此代码后,滚动条将仅限于A1到D10的范围内。
-
清除滚动区域
如果需要恢复到默认的滚动区域,可以通过以下步骤来清除滚动区域:- 打开Excel文件。
- 按下
Alt + F11打开VBA编辑器。 - 在VBA编辑器中,找到当前工作表的代码窗口。
- 输入以下代码来清除滚动区域:
Sub ClearScrollArea()Worksheets("Sheet1").ScrollArea = ""
End Sub
- 运行此代码后,滚动条将恢复到默认状态。
三、使用VBA代码
-
调整滚动条位置
使用VBA代码可以更加灵活地调整滚动条的位置。例如,可以将滚动条调整到特定的单元格位置。- 打开Excel文件。
- 按下
Alt + F11打开VBA编辑器。 - 在VBA编辑器中,找到当前工作表的代码窗口。
- 输入以下代码来调整滚动条位置:
Sub AdjustScrollBars()With ActiveWindow
.ScrollRow = 1
.ScrollColumn = 1
End With
End Sub
- 运行此代码后,滚动条将调整到第一个单元格位置。
-
自动调整滚动条
可以使用VBA代码实现自动调整滚动条的功能。例如,可以在工作表激活时自动调整滚动条。- 打开Excel文件。
- 按下
Alt + F11打开VBA编辑器。 - 在VBA编辑器中,找到当前工作表的代码窗口。
- 输入以下代码来实现自动调整滚动条:
Private Sub Worksheet_Activate()With ActiveWindow
.ScrollRow = 1
.ScrollColumn = 1
End With
End Sub
- 保存并关闭VBA编辑器。
四、其他调整方法
-
冻结窗格
冻结窗格可以固定某些行或列,使其在滚动时保持可见。这样可以更方便地浏览数据。- 选择需要冻结的行或列。
- 点击“视图”选项卡,然后选择“冻结窗格”。
- 选择“冻结首行”、“冻结首列”或“冻结窗格”选项。
-
拆分窗格
拆分窗格可以将工作表分成多个独立的滚动区域,每个区域都有自己的滚动条。- 选择需要拆分的单元格。
- 点击“视图”选项卡,然后选择“拆分”。
- 工作表将被拆分成多个区域,每个区域都有独立的滚动条。
五、常见问题及解决方法
-
滚动条消失
有时滚动条可能会意外消失,可以通过以下方法解决:- 点击“文件”选项卡,然后选择“选项”。
- 在“高级”选项卡中,找到“显示选项”。
- 勾选“显示水平滚动条”和“显示垂直滚动条”选项。
-
滚动条无法移动
如果滚动条无法移动,可以尝试以下方法:- 确保没有冻结窗格或拆分窗格。
- 检查是否设置了滚动区域。
- 尝试关闭并重新打开Excel文件。
通过以上方法,可以灵活调整Excel中的滚动条,提升工作效率。如果需要对滚动条进行复杂调整,可以考虑使用VBA代码来实现。希望这些方法对您有所帮助!
相关问答FAQs:
1. 如何在Excel中调整滚动条的大小?
要调整Excel中滚动条的大小,可以按照以下步骤进行操作:
- 首先,将鼠标移动到滚动条上方的空白区域,出现一个双箭头的图标。
- 其次,按住鼠标左键不放,向上或向下拖动滚动条,直到滚动条的大小适合您的需求。
- 最后,松开鼠标左键,滚动条的大小就会调整为您所设定的大小。
2. Excel中的滚动条可以调整到最大值吗?
是的,Excel中的滚动条可以调整到最大值。您可以按住鼠标左键不放,向下拖动滚动条直到到达最底部,这样就能滚动到Excel表格的最大值。
3. 怎样在Excel中隐藏滚动条?
如果您想在Excel中隐藏滚动条,可以按照以下步骤进行操作:
- 首先,点击Excel顶部的“文件”选项卡。
- 其次,选择“选项”。
- 在弹出的“Excel选项”窗口中,选择“高级”选项。
- 找到“显示”部分,并将“垂直滚动条”和“水平滚动条”的复选框取消勾选。
- 最后,点击“确定”按钮保存更改,Excel中的滚动条将被隐藏起来。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4925588